A cylinder has a height of 18 millimeters and a radius of 18 millimeters. What is its volume? Use ​ ≈ 3.14 and round your answer

to the nearest hundredth.

Answer:

Volume = 18312.48

Step-by-step explanation:

Given

Height (h) = 18mm

Radius (r) = 18mm

Required

Determine the volume

The volume of a cylinder is calculated as thus:

Volume = \pi r^2h

Substitute values for r and h

Volume = 3.14 * 18^2 * 18

Volume = 18312.48

<em>Hence, the volume of the cylinder is 18312.48mm³</em>

Answer:

(3x+2)< -7  or   (3x+2) > 7

Step-by-step explanation:

we have

\left|3x+2\right|>7  

Divide the absolute value inequality into two inequalities

<em>First inequality</em> (positive value)

(3x+2) > 7

<em>Second inequality</em> (negative value)

-(3x+2) > 7

Multiply by -1 both sides

Remember that when you multiply or divide both sides of an inequality by a negative number, you must reverse the inequality symbol

so

(3x+2)< -7

therefore

The compound inequality that can be used is

(3x+2)< -7  or   (3x+2) > 7
